Grace Christian School had already proven themselves in the regular season and they didn't miss a beat now that it's playoff time. Everything went their way against the Grove Christian School Falcons on Tuesday as the Grace Christian School Kings made off with a 10-1 win. Kalei Taylor was a massive factor in the win as she booted in three goals all by herself.
The victory made it two in a row for Grace Christian School and bumps their season record up to 12-4-2. As for Grove Christian School, their defeat dropped their record down to 6-5-3.
Grace Christian School will look to defend their home pitch on Friday against Richmond Christian. Both teams will come into the match having just posted big wins, so someone is set to suffer a big change in fortunes. As for Grove Christian School, they will head out on the road to challenge Millwood at 4:30 p.m. on Friday. Millwood is coming into the game with four straight losses at home, meaning Grove Christian School will have to defend against a squad hungry for a win.
